Analysis
In 2010, imports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Syrian Arab Republic stood at 0.9925.
The figure is up 69.6% on the previous year and down 34.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, imports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Syrian Arab Republic peaked at 2.67 in 2004 and was at its lowest, 0.3631, in 2008.
That places Syrian Arab Republic 110th out of 182 countries with data for 2010,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
This dataset provides information on the bilateral trade flows of low-carbon technology products, as well as country and world aggregates . Low carbon technology products produce less pollution than their traditional energy counterparts, and will play a vital role in the transition to a low carbon economy. Low carbon technologies include mechanics like wind turbines, solar panels, biomass systems and carbon capture equipment.
